The for Final Cut Pro (FCPX) is a professional-grade plugin designed to provide editors with high-quality, animated geometric and organic mats to stylize transitions between clips. Unlike standard cross-dissolves, these transitions use alpha and luma information to "punch" one video clip through another in unique shapes like honeycombs, strips, or origami-style unfolding.
